How can we prevent foster care horror stories?

Providing more training and support for foster parents can also help. They need to know how to handle different situations, deal with children's emotional needs, and provide a stable and loving environment. Sometimes, foster parents may not be fully equipped, and proper training can make a big difference in preventing horror stories in foster care.

How can the NJ foster care horror stories be addressed?

One way is through better screening of foster parents. The state should do more thorough background checks, including criminal records, mental health evaluations, and interviews with references. This can help weed out those who may not be suitable to take care of foster children.

How can we improve the foster care system?

We should also focus on the long - term support for foster children. When they reach adulthood, they often face challenges such as finding housing and employment. Establishing programs that assist them in these transitions, like job training and housing assistance, would greatly improve the overall effectiveness of the foster care system. Also, promoting public awareness about foster care to encourage more people to get involved, either as foster parents or volunteers, can have a positive impact.
